Transaction 61e1627481150699e6121507b0dc57ea53a3ed7186191815494f32db58d09d43

1 Input
2 Outputs
  • 61e1627481150699e6121507b0dc57ea53a3ed7186191815494f32db58d09d43:0
  • value  1638664
    address  3DjrMZA3pJAUtdv5JA5cEfgwvm3anPZdUq
  • 61e1627481150699e6121507b0dc57ea53a3ed7186191815494f32db58d09d43:1
  • value  1000000
    address  3CynvPfXVuJWXE7hEN3CSmPuNVae1atBJw